Abstract

Direct template macrobicyclization of three 1,2-cyclohexanedione dioxime molecules with monofunctionalized HO-, H2N- and HOOC-containing phenylboronic acids on Fe2 + and Co2 + ions as a matrix afforded new macrobicyclic iron and cobalt(II) tris-dioximates with reactive apical substituents. The clathrochelates synthesized has been characterized by spectroscopic methods, X-ray crystallography and cyclic voltammetry.
